diff options
author | Dylan McKay <me@dylanmckay.io> | 2017-07-04 02:52:43 +0000 |
---|---|---|
committer | Dylan McKay <me@dylanmckay.io> | 2017-07-04 02:52:43 +0000 |
commit | eef7a6a32f89318e464c379816fc737956b7f32e (patch) | |
tree | a63347baa2638ae8b9ad3a73e670a2d7b28e9be6 /llvm/lib/Target/AVR | |
parent | a2810e677b35a6fcea2f86657549cf30faefb061 (diff) | |
download | bcm5719-llvm-eef7a6a32f89318e464c379816fc737956b7f32e.tar.gz bcm5719-llvm-eef7a6a32f89318e464c379816fc737956b7f32e.zip |
[AVR] Add a missing clobber declaration to LPMW
llvm-svn: 307056
Diffstat (limited to 'llvm/lib/Target/AVR')
-rw-r--r-- | llvm/lib/Target/AVR/AVRInstrInfo.td |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/llvm/lib/Target/AVR/AVRInstrInfo.td b/llvm/lib/Target/AVR/AVRInstrInfo.td index 5dd8b2c27b2..c6da28e05f0 100644 --- a/llvm/lib/Target/AVR/AVRInstrInfo.td +++ b/llvm/lib/Target/AVR/AVRInstrInfo.td @@ -1416,12 +1416,6 @@ hasSideEffects = 0 in []>, Requires<[HasLPMX]>; - def LPMWRdZ : Pseudo<(outs DREGS:$dst), - (ins ZREGS:$z), - "lpmw\t$dst, $z", - []>, - Requires<[HasLPMX]>; - // Load program memory, while postincrementing the Z register. let mayLoad = 1, Defs = [R31R30] in @@ -1434,6 +1428,12 @@ hasSideEffects = 0 in []>, Requires<[HasLPMX]>; + def LPMWRdZ : Pseudo<(outs DREGS:$dst), + (ins ZREGS:$z), + "lpmw\t$dst, $z", + []>, + Requires<[HasLPMX]>; + def LPMWRdZPi : Pseudo<(outs DREGS:$dst), (ins ZREGS:$z), "lpmw\t$dst, $z+", |